如何用Doxgen制作chm格式文档

对程序员来说,在开发自己的接口时,制作一个easy-go的文档也是coding中必不可少的一步,而且是相当重要的一步,虽然国内很多程序员,现在都略过了这一步。

本文的前提是,大家已经在代码中写了符合生成注释文档的注释,关于注释的规则,可以参考百度文库里的一个文档 “使用Doxygen生成chm帮助文档使用详解”,

链接地址:http://wenku.baidu.com/view/110caf8002d276a200292e44.html

接下来,就开始我们的简单制作chm文档之旅吧,嘿嘿!

系统信息:win7, 32bit

1.下载doxgen软件并安装

链接地址如下:http://www.stack.nl/~dimitri/doxygen/download.html

安装过程只需默认安装即可,如果你不该你的安装目录的话。

2.打开主程序

 开始 -> 所有程序 -> doxgen -> Doxywizard

3.配置doxgen以便生成chm

hhc.exe是htmlhelp软件,一般系统里面已经安装,只需按上述目录C:\Program Files\HTML Help Workshop\hhc.exe查找,若没有,则可去微软官网下载,链接地址:

http://www.microsoft.com/download/en/details.aspx?displaylang=en&id=21138

4.生成chm文档

本文参与腾讯云自媒体分享计划,欢迎正在阅读的你也加入,一起分享。

发表于

我来说两句

0 条评论
登录 后参与评论

相关文章

来自专栏FreeBuf

Android App渗透测试工具分享

这段时间因为某些原因接触了Android App渗透测试,发现了几个不错的App渗透测试工具(虽然这些工具早就出来了 2333),搭建测试环境的过程中遇到了一些...

1633
来自专栏编程软文

postman从入门到精通

今天总监让我给测试同事们培训postman,使用过postman的朋友应该知道,这个简直就是前后端接口调试神器。根据平时的经验以及自己到网上看了相关的帖子,对于...

521
来自专栏程序员叨叨叨

【PHP】使用Propel踩过的坑

今天开始尝试使用Propel框架执行PHP对数据库的操作,对于学习中遇到的难题,笔者决定将其记录下来,以方便后来人借鉴(—_—|||感觉自大了)。好了,废话不多...

551
来自专栏乐享123

Auto Reload Modules in Django Shell

1885
来自专栏HansBug's Lab

win10下vagrant+centos7 rails虚拟开发机配置流程

此文写于2017.8.21 在写本文前,笔者已经尝试了多种其他的替代方法,例如wmware虚拟机安装kylin。然而发现总是还有各种问题。经大佬指点安装了vi...

2747
来自专栏dalaoyang

linux下安装mysql

这是自己踩过的坑,记录一下,翻了一天博客,csdn等等,最后在网上看到了一个十分简单的安装过程。 安装 # yum -y install http://dev....

3157
来自专栏源哥的专栏

开发统一的博客接口

现在博客很流行,很多人都在使用博客,有些人同时拥有几个不同的博客网站,不知你有没有这样的烦恼,就是你写了一篇文章,这时想传到不同的博客网站上去,就得打开不同的...

773
来自专栏FreeBuf

使用Egressbuster测试防火墙出站规则

我已经使用Egressbuster有段时间了。从我的使用体验来讲Egressbuster非常的实用,因此我想在这里把它介绍给大家。 Egressbuster -...

3156
来自专栏北京马哥教育

只需五步,完美利用命令行工具创建LinuxMac系统下的网站备份

创建网站备份应该是一个网站管理员最为重要的日常工作之一。但现实情况是,备份这一步往往被很多人忽略,也就是说仍然有很多网管的网站安全意识较低。 所有的Linux/...

4129
来自专栏jeremy的技术点滴

研究pipework

2825

扫码关注云+社区